Laser Compton scattering gamma rays generated in NewSUBARU and to use applied research in pair production positrons

Description
We developed the MeV order gamma ray source by Laser Compton scattering (LCS) at NewSUBARU BL01. Yb fiber laser (1064 nm) and an Er fiber laser (1550 nm) are newly introduced. The LCS-gamma fluxes are 1.0×103 photon/mA/W/s and 2.0×102 photon/mA/W/s with gamma ray energy of 17 MeV and 11 MeV, using the Yb laser and the Er laser, respectively. These gamma ray beams are collimated by two collimators of 6 mm in diameter. The output pulses of these two lasers are possible to synchronize with the electron bunches of 30ps pulse width in NewSUBARU storage ring. This system will be applicate to the experiments required high time resolution. Generated MeV order gamma rays will be applied for generation of high energy positrons by pair creation. Lifetime measurement will be developed for non-destructive material inspection by high energy positron. (author)
